Perception and practice of self medication with Antibiotics among the nursing staff in a tertiary care centre in India.

Abstract :

Background:– Antibiotic resistance is a major global concern. Self medication with antibiotics is an important reason for antibiotic resistance It is increasing among the general public & healthcare professionals. Appropriate knowledge of antibiotics should be imparted to the general public & especially healthcare professionals (2) Objective:– The study was carried out to estimate the prevalence of self medication with antibiotics among the nursing staff in a tertiary care hospital( Amrita Institute of medical science,Kochi)) and evaluate the factors associated with self medication practice Materials & Methods:– The study done was a descriptive cross–sectional study.100 samples were selected randomly from the staff nurses of Amrita Institute of Medical Science .Study was done with the help of a pre designed questionnaire Results:– 100 staff nurses participated in the study Prevalence of self medication with antibiotics was61% among the staff nurses during the preceding 6 months Macrolide was the commonly self medicated antibiotic The important cause of self medication was saving cost of expenditure (57.4) Cough& sore throat were the common disease for which self medication was taken. Only 36.1% respondents completed the entire antibiotic course Conclusion:– The study showed self medication with antibiotics is high among the nursing staff. There is a need for rigorous mass enlightenment campaign to educate the population including healthcare professionals about the disadvantages & possible complications of antibiotic self medication.(3) This also highlights the need for focussed educational interventions & strict government regulations concerning antibiotic use & sale in retail pharmacie
